Why Hiring a Local Electrician in Burleson, TX Matters

Burleson experiences hot Texas summers, stormy spring months, and occasional winter cold snaps. Each of these conditions puts stress on home electrical systems. That’s why having a local electrician in Burleson, TX who understands regional factors is so important.


Local Benefits of Hiring an Electrician

  • Storm preparedness: Heavy rain and lightning can cause power surges or outages.
  • Summer load demands: Air conditioning requires reliable circuits.
  • Winter needs: Heating systems and holiday lighting call for safe electrical distribution.
  • Code compliance: Local electricians follow Burleson and Texas state codes, ensuring safety.

Service Breakdown and Pricing

Here’s a simplified comparison of common electrical services in Burleson:

Service Type Average Price Range Frequency Needed Local Insight
Electrical Safety Inspection $100 – $200 Every 2-3 years Popular before storm season
Ceiling Fan Installation $150 – $350 As needed Helps with cooling bills in hot summers
Panel Upgrade $1,200 – $2,500 Every 25–30 years Needed for older Burleson homes
EV Charger Installation $800 – $1,500 Once per vehicle Rising demand with EV adoption
Generator Setup $3,000 – $7,000 Once, with maintenance Helpful during Texas outages


Seasonal Factors That Impact Electrical Needs in Burleson

Spring

  • Thunderstorms often lead to power surges.
  • Good time to check surge protection systems.


Summer

  • High demand for A/C means circuits work overtime.
  • Ceiling fan installations can reduce cooling costs.


Fall

  • Perfect time for whole-home electrical inspections.
  • Prepares for holiday lighting demands.


Winter

  • Space heaters and holiday lights can overload circuits.
  • Back-up generator maintenance is recommended.

It sounds backward. Why would anyone living off Wilshire Boulevard call an electrician to install a wind-generating machine in the middle of January? Most people associate ceiling fans with that brutal Texas August heat, trying to escape the humidity without bankrupting themselves on AC bills. But here is the secret most homeowners miss: ceiling fans are just as critical when the temperature drops. If your feet are freezing while your heater is running non-stop, you have a physics problem, not a heating problem. Heat rises. In a standard Burleson home—whether it’s a new build near Chisholm Trail or a craftsman in Old Town—the warmest air is trapped at your ceiling, uselessly hovering above your head. By the time you feel warm on the couch, your furnace has worked twice as hard as necessary.
